Description
High Resolution Incremental Encoder - The MIG Nova+ is a high-resolution, incremental encoder designed for highly accurate speed and position feedback in automated industrial systems.
Versatile Application - Suitable for complex automation solutions including packaging machinery, conveyors, robotics, textile machines, and machinery requiring precise speed and direction control.
Outstanding Signal Stability - Enhanced signal quality ensures reliable operation and reduces susceptibility to electrical noise, improving productivity in high-interference environments.
Precise Regulation - With 16 pulses per channel per revolution, the encoder delivers accurate feedback for fine-tuned control (A90°B HTL output), critical for synchronization and closed-loop control in advanced automation systems.
Robust Aluminium Construction - The lightweight but durable aluminium housing (outer diameter 450mm, flange thickness 15mm) provides excellent protection against mechanical impacts and harsh industrial conditions.
Compatibility & Mounting - Designed for IEC 225B5-Ø60mm motors; flange BCD of 400mm and shaft diameter of 60mm make integration into standard industrial drive systems fast and reliable.
Flexible Connectivity - Delivered with a 4-pin connector and a 5-meter cable, enabling straightforward installation in both new and retrofit applications.
Enhanced Protection - Certified to IP55/IP67, making it suitable for environments with dust, moisture or washdown requirements.
Voltage Flexibility - Operates with an input of 5-24VDC, ensuring compatibility with a wide range of industrial control systems.
Encoder family comparison: - MIG Basic → Incremental encoder for essential speed feedback in standard automation applications. - MIG Nova+ → Incremental encoder with higher resolution and improved signal stability, ideal for precise regulation in automated systems. - MIG AST → Absolute encoder maintains position after power loss, for advanced motion control and exact positioning in sophisticated drive systems.
